WILLOWBROOK — For fourth-graders in Rita Januszyk’s class, rocket science is just part of the curriculum.

“You are doing the things that rocket scientists do,” Januszyk told her students at Gower West Elementary School as they prepared to make the first of two rockets from straws, tape, clay and paper.

The students fired their rockets, using launchers obtained by Januszyk through a Gower Foundation grant, on Monday. They will use the information they gained during the initial launch to create an even better rocket on their second try.

“Build, test, improve, build, test, improve. That’s what rocket scientists do,” Januszyk said.~.
